BIOGRAPHY
Shakib Yazdani is a PhD candidate at the GippLab at the University of Göttingen. He works on NLP for metadata enrichment of museum texts, focusing on named entity recognition and relation extraction, with applications in multimodality and continual learning. Prior to his PhD, he conducted his thesis research at DFKI in the MLT Lab, where he worked on topics such as sign language translation and continual learning. During his studies, he also worked with several leading research groups, including UKP Lab, CISPA, and DFKI, contributing to projects on stance detection, breaking multimodal CAPTCHAs, and sign language translation.
